The mechanical alloying process has been recognized as a novel technique in synthesizing stable and metastable alloys through solid-state reaction without involving melting. However, many invstigators are well aware that the milling time necessary to complete the formation of metastable phases is strongly dependent on the milling conditions such as the type of mill, the size and number of balls and the motion of the balls. For instance, mechanical alloying experiments have been extensively carried out on the Ni-Zr alloy system. The milling time for the completion of the amorphization for Ni:Zr--1:1 powders is distributed over 20-400 h [1-5]. This clearly indicates that the milling conditions affect very sensitively the milling time to produce a final product.
